It depends on your budget, your kw's, your ad's quality, the destination URLs (ie where people are ending up on your site upon clicking your ad) etc.

I am going to say that for Rennstore, turn off content network. Build out more keywords. I can help you with keyword generation...chase the long tail. Go for highly relevant, better converting keyword phrases that don't get impressed as often.

Make sure you experiment with all 3 match types. Write good ads. Make sure you are driving people the best possible landing page for each kw phrase.

What level of website traffic analysis do you use? At the very least, you probably have access to some free tools, how about Google Stats? Have you configured Adwords conversion tracking by plugging in their code into your post-checkout order confirmation page?

Turning content network on, as you probably know, means that google runs your ads across hundreds of thousands of websites that run google adsense. Those sites tend to be plagued by click fraud.
